About The Position

The Senior Patient Financial Services (PFS) Manager at Metro Vein Centers is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the PFS team, ensuring that all financial transactions related to billing, claim adjudication, payment posting, and patient balances are processed efficiently and in compliance with MVC guidelines & payor requirements. This role requires a hands-on leader to manage and support both MVC PFS team members and offshore partner teams in the effective resolution of outstanding insurance and patient balances. The Senior Patient Financial Services (PFS) Manager will collaborate with senior leadership across the MVC Organization to drive continuous improvement efforts in PFS processes, focusing on reducing days in AR, minimizing denials, and enhancing overall operational efficiency.

Responsibilities

  • Directly supervise and mentor a team of 10 - 12 RCM Specialists as well as 2 supervisors, providing guidance, training, and performance feedback.
  • Participate as a member of the Denial Management team to monitor trends in denial inflow and recoveries. To Identify opportunities for process improvements and/or training needs.
  • Manage and resolve complex or escalated AR issues, including denials, underpayments, and patient billing discrepancies.
  • Establish and maintain SOPs based on department workflows, payor requirements, and revenue cycle best practices.
  • Track team performance against KPIs, including AR aging, account resolution, denial recovery, productivity, and quality.
  • Responsible for managing the training of all new hires as well as continuing education/training for current team members.
  • Coordinate staffing and workload distribution to ensure appropriate coverage and timely account resolution.
  • Participate in the interviewing and selection process for new team members.
  • Conduct regular audits of MVC team members & Offshore team to ensure best practices are being followed.
